How we vetted every site on this page
Ranking a casino is only as credible as the method behind it. We scored each operator across five weighted criteria: payout speed (30%), game depth and fairness (25%), customer support quality (20%), payment flexibility (15%) and overall trust signals (10%). Every site had to hold a valid UKGC licence and display its number prominently; any operator that failed that first gate was discarded before a single spin was placed.
Testing was hands-on. We registered accounts, made deposits using both traditional methods and, where supported, cryptocurrencies, played a spread of slots and table games, and logged response times for live chat at three different hours of the day. Withdrawal requests were tracked from submission to cleared funds, with clock times recorded rather than estimated. We also reviewed each operator’s terms in full, paying particular attention to wagering requirements, maximum bet contributions and any hidden exclusions on bonus play.

Wagering requirements are commercial decisions made by each operator, and they typically fall between 20x and 65x. A 30x requirement on a £50 bonus means £1,500 in total bets before you can withdraw winnings; a 50x requirement means £2,500. That difference is the real cost of a “free” offer, and it is why we weight terms so heavily in our scoring.
Also check whether slots contribute 100% towards wagering. Most do, but table games often contribute just 10% or even 5%, which means a blackjack player on a 40x requirement is effectively facing a 400x grind. If you prefer table games, look for operators that either exclude them from bonus play or offer lower wagering on their live casino products.
